Where does the universal mount mount to? Floor of the passenger seat? Or the bottom of the cage? Don't want to get a Porsche specific parts as they tend to be really expensive.

I noticed a lot of fast cars in Advance. That TAKATA STi is pretty damn quick afaik.
Ken,

I mounted the universal fire extinguisher mount using the front bolts that hold the driver seat in place. It was pretty easy to install. Here's what OG Racing has. I'm not sure if you have a 996 or 997. It looks like the 996 mount is a bit more expensive than the 997 mount. The universal mount is just as expensive as the 996 mount.
